Compare all specifications:
1979 Chevrolet Camaro | 1986 Porsche 911 | |
Make | Chevrolet | Porsche |
Model | Camaro | 911 |
Year Released | 1979 | 1986 |
Body Type | Coupe |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Rear |
Engine Size | 4097 cc | 3164 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| boxer |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 110 HP | 228 HP |
Torque | 252 Nm | 286 Nm |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 4 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1555 kg | 1210 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4780 mm | 4300 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1900 mm | 1660 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1250 mm | 1330 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2750 mm | 2280 mm |
